Oops! Wrong Game, Demon Fell for Me

She puts on smart glasses for a popular otome game, only to enter a brutal horror mansion by accident. Obsessed with renovating the haunted house, she purifies all vengeful spirits. The cold killing boss unexpectedly turns clingy, yet a cross-dimensional secret still lies hidden.
